Konvertera TXT till XLS med GroupDocs.Conversion för .NET: Steg-för-steg-guide
Introduktion
Letar du efter ett effektivt sätt att konvertera vanliga textfiler till Excel-kalkylblad? Med GroupDocs.Conversion för .NET-biblioteket blir det enkelt att automatisera denna process. Den här steg-för-steg-guiden visar dig hur du konverterar TXT-filer till XLS-format med hjälp av C#. Genom att behärska den här tekniken kan du avsevärt effektivisera datahanteringen och öka produktiviteten i dina applikationer.
Vad du kommer att lära dig:
- Så här konfigurerar du GroupDocs.Conversion för .NET.
- Den kompletta processen för att konvertera TXT till XLS.
- Viktiga konfigurationsalternativ och praktiska användningsområden.
- Tips för prestandaoptimering.
Låt oss börja med förutsättningarna innan vi implementerar den här kraftfulla funktionen.
Förkunskapskrav
Innan du börjar, se till att du har följande:
- Bibliotek och beroendenInstallera GroupDocs.Conversion för .NET. Den här guiden förutsätter version 25.3.0.
- MiljöinställningarDin utvecklingsmiljö bör stödja .NET Framework- eller .NET Core-applikationer.
- KunskapsförkunskaperGrundläggande förståelse för C# och förtrogenhet med filhantering i .NET.
Konfigurera GroupDocs.Conversion för .NET
Installation
För att integrera GroupDocs.Conversion i ditt projekt, använd följande kommandon:
NuGet-pakethanterarkonsolen
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
Licensförvärv
- Gratis provperiodLadda ner en testversion för att testa API:et utan begränsningar.
- Tillfällig licensErhålla en tillfällig licens för utökad provning.
- KöpaFör fullständig åtkomst, överväg att köpa en licens.
Grundläggande initialisering och installation
Så här kan du initiera GroupDocs.Conversion i ditt C#-projekt:
using System;
using GroupDocs.Conversion;
namespace ConversionExamples {
class Program {
static void Main(string[] args) {
// Initiera Converter-objektet med en källfilsökväg
using (var converter = new Converter("sample.txt")) {
Console.WriteLine("Converter initialized successfully.");
}
}
}
}
Det här kodavsnittet visar hur man skapar en Converter
exempel, vilket är avgörande för att utföra alla konverteringsuppgifter.
Implementeringsguide
Konvertera TXT-fil till XLS-format
Översikt
Den här funktionen konverterar vanliga textfiler till binärformatet Excel (.xls), vilket gör det enklare att analysera och manipulera data i kalkylprogram.
Steg 1: Definiera sökvägen till utdatakatalogen
Använd en konstant eller metod för att hantera utdatasökvägar effektivt. Detta säkerställer att din applikation dynamiskt kan hantera filplatser.
namespace ConversionExamples {
internal static class Constants {
public static string GetOutputDirectoryPath() => "YOUR_OUTPUT_DIRECTORY";
public const string SAMPLE_TXT = "@YOUR_DOCUMENT_DIRECTORY/sample.txt";
}
}
Steg 2: Konvertera filen
Så här kan du utföra konverteringen:
using System;
using System.IO;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;
namespace ConversionExamples {
internal static class TxtToXlsConverter {
public static void ConvertTxtToXls() {
string outputFolder = Constants.GetOutputDirectoryPath();
string outputFile = Path.Combine(outputFolder, "txt-converted-to.xls");
// Ladda käll-TXT-filen
using (var converter = new Converter(Constants.SAMPLE_TXT)) {
var options = new SpreadsheetConvertOptions { Format = SpreadsheetFileType.Xls };
converter.Convert(outputFile, options);
}
}
}
}
Förklaring:
- KonverterinitialiseringLaddar din källkod
.txt
fil. - Konverteringsalternativ för kalkylblad: Anger målformatet (XLS).
- KonverteringsmetodUtför konverteringen och sparar utdata.
Felsökningstips
- Se till att alla vägar är korrekt definierade för att undvika
FileNotFoundException
. - Kontrollera att du har rätt behörighet för att läsa och skriva filer i angivna kataloger.
Praktiska tillämpningar
GroupDocs.Conversion kan användas i olika scenarier, till exempel:
- DataanalysKonvertera loggar eller datadumpar till kalkylblad för enklare analys.
- BatchbearbetningAutomatisera konverteringen av flera textfiler i bulkprocesser.
- SystemintegrationIntegrering med databaser för att exportera frågeresultat direkt till Excel-format.
Prestandaöverväganden
Optimera din applikations prestanda genom att:
- Minimera minnesanvändningen genom effektiv filhantering och kasseringsmönster.
- Använda asynkrona operationer där det är möjligt för att hålla applikationer responsiva.
- Profilering och optimering av resurskrävande konverteringsuppgifter.
Slutsats
Nu har du lärt dig hur du använder GroupDocs.Conversion för .NET för att enkelt konvertera TXT-filer till XLS-format. Den här funktionen förbättrar inte bara programmets funktionalitet utan sparar också tid på manuella datakonverteringsuppgifter.
Nästa steg: Experimentera med olika filformat som stöds av GroupDocs.Conversion och utforska avancerade funktioner som att anpassa utdataformat eller hantera komplexa dokumentstrukturer.
Uppmaning till handling: Försök att implementera den här lösningen i ditt nästa .NET-projekt för att uppleva effektivitetsfördelarna på nära håll!
FAQ-sektion
- Kan jag konvertera flera TXT-filer samtidigt?
- Ja, genom att iterera över en katalog med textfiler och tillämpa konverteringslogiken i en loop.
- Vilka filformat stöder GroupDocs.Conversion förutom XLS?
- Den stöder ett brett utbud av filer, inklusive PDF, DOCX, PPTX och mer.
- Är GroupDocs.Conversion lämplig för företagsapplikationer?
- Absolut! Dess robusta funktioner gör den idealisk för storskaliga databehandlingsbehov.
- Hur hanterar jag fel under konvertering?
- Implementera try-catch-block runt konverteringslogiken för att hantera undantag på ett smidigt sätt.
- Kan jag anpassa utseendet på den utgående Excel-filen?
- Medan grundläggande stilalternativ är tillgängliga kan avancerad anpassning kräva efterbehandling med ett Excel-bibliotek.